What is the Montana Net Operating Loss Worksheet?
The Montana Net Operating Loss (NOL) Worksheet is a crucial tax document for individuals and businesses in Montana, designed to assist in calculating and reporting net operating losses for tax years 1998 and prior. Accurately reporting these losses is vital for tax compliance and can directly impact your tax obligations. Understanding the purpose of the worksheet not only helps meet state requirements but also positions taxpayers to benefit from potential refunds.
This worksheet is specifically tailored to capture various financial details, including adjusted gross income and itemized deductions. By reporting losses accurately, you ensure compliance with Montana tax regulations, which can affect your tax filings in subsequent years.

Who needs to file the Montana Net Operating Loss Worksheet?
The Montana Net Operating Loss Worksheet is required for individuals and businesses in Montana who experienced net operating losses in tax years 1998 and earlier. Tax professionals assisting these clients should also be familiar with this worksheet.
What are the deadlines for submitting the worksheet?
Deadlines for submitting the Montana Net Operating Loss Worksheet align with standard Montana state tax filing deadlines. Ensure you check the Montana Department of Revenue website for the exact submission dates relevant to your filing year.
How do I submit the completed worksheet?
After completing the Montana Net Operating Loss Worksheet, submit it by attaching it to your tax return filed with the Montana Department of Revenue. Follow their specific guidelines for submission methods.
What supporting documents are needed with the worksheet?
Supporting documents typically include your financial statements showing the adjusted gross income, prior tax returns for accuracy, and any additional documentation related to the amounts reported on the worksheet.
Common mistakes to avoid when filling out the worksheet?
Common mistakes include omitting necessary financial details, incorrect calculations, and failing to sign the form. Double-check all entries and ensure you attach it to the correct tax return.
What is the processing time for the worksheet?
Processing times for the Montana Net Operating Loss Worksheet can vary but expect several weeks post-submission. Refer to the Montana Department of Revenue for any specific timelines and updates on your submission status.
Can I amend my Montana Net Operating Loss Worksheet after submission?
Yes, if you discover an error after submission, you may file an amended tax return. Ensure that you properly note the changes on the amended version to rectify any inaccuracies in your initial worksheet.
